This hazardous weather outlook is for portions of central...east
central...south central and southeast Colorado.

.DAY ONE...This Afternoon and Tonight


Rounds of rain and higher elevation snow showers will continue
this afternoon into tonight across southern Colorado. Isolated
embedded thunderstorms will be possible particularly this
afternoon across southern areas. The main risk with thunderstorms
will be lightning and small hail up to 1/2 inch in diameter.
Thunder along with locally heavy snow bursts will be possible
across the higher elevations this afternoon, with the potential
for snow levels to drop to around 9000 feet under the more intense
precipitation. Local accumulations of 3 to 6 inches will be
possible across the higher peaks above 10000 feet, with up to 3
inches possible across the mountain passes at times where roads
could get briefly slushy at times. Showers and thunderstorms will
diminish from west to east this evening through the overnight
hours.

.DAYS TWO THROUGH SEVEN...Sunday through Friday


Showers will increase in coverage during the day Sunday, with snow
expected along the mountains, and rain shower and thunderstorms
expected elsewhere. A strong storm or two can`t be ruled out across
the eastern plains Sunday afternoon, with strong winds up to around
50 mph and small hail possible.

Unsettled weather prevails through much of the new upcoming week.
Snow showers are again expected for the mountains, with rain shower
and thunderstorms still expected elsewhere. The greatest chance for
heavier and more widespread precipitation will be Wednesday through
Friday.
